Program Manager - RESEAPlano, TX; TexasCareer Team is a leading workforce development organization on a mission to transform lives. We blend cutting-edge technology with compassionate, high-touch services to drive real, measurable outcomes in the lives of job seekers across the country. At Career Team, we're solving today's unemployment challenges with smart software, world-class trainers, dedicated case managers, dynamic job developers, and innovative partners. If you're passionate about making a difference and believe in the power of technology to transform lives, you'll feel right at home here.Career Team is seeking a RESEA Program Manager who will provide strategic oversight and leadership for the Reemployment Services and Eligibility Assessment (RESEA) program. The RESEA Program Manager is responsible for managing service delivery operations, ensuring contractual compliance, and leading performance outcomes in alignment with Career Team's goals. This position will oversee RESEA Supervisors and serve as the primary liaison with internal and external stakeholders on RESEA-related matters.
